Abstract

This book is part of Yudi Latif's anxiety as a child of the nation to respond to the problems of the nation and state today. In addition to presenting a description of the Pancasila philosophy as the focus, this book also aims to formulate state problems through studying the fundamental and essential perspective of the Unitary State of the Republic of Indonesia, namely Pancasila. In this book, it is as if Yudi wants a precise formulation for the decline of the nation's character because for him this decline has become cancer, not the flu anymore. Therefore, through Pancasila as an idea and a practice, Yudi wants to find and at the same time seek answers to why the problems of Indonesia as a country and a nation are still recurring. Yudi wants this nation to have a new political vision, a vision that is a solution to the crisis of morality and ethos that has hit the nation. For Yudi, Pancasila is a "dead monument", but has a dynamic and representative meaning following the changing times.

Abstract

Pada periode Seljuk, dinasti Abasiyah, fakultas-fakultas pengetahuan berkembang sedemikian rupa. Filsafat, kalam, tafsir, yurisprudensi Islam dan mistisisme mengemuka; demikian pula hanya dengan friksi dan sentimen yang saling bertentangan. Pada periode ini, signifikansi dari doktrin Al-Ghazali atas empat diskursus fakultas Islam utama meliputi filsafat, teologi, yurisprudensi dan mistisisme didudukkan dan dikodifikasi sedemikian rupa. Filsafat, setlah serangan Al-Ghazali yang dianggap meruntuhkan dasar filosofis terbukti keliru. Sebab mistisisme filosofis dipostulatkan sejak periode Al-Ghazali dan mendorong penelaahan metafisika sampai pada puncaknya di tangan Ibn ‘Arabi kelak. Pada satu aspek lain Al-Ghazali mendamaikan friksi di kalangan yurisprudensi Islam yang cenderung tekstual-dognatis dengan kalangan yang pada masa itu dinafikan kesahihannya: mistisisme Islam (sufisme). Signifikansi Al-Ghazali dalam ranah-ranah ini berimplikasi luas sampai saat ini; dan mendorong sebagai apa yang tersirat dalam otobiografi spiritualnya sebagai: etape perjalanan spiritual.

Abstract

The development of the world of tourism so rapidly from year to year. This implies an inevitable new tourist attraction. This development has its traces from the 20th century as a result of the decline of human existence, the objectification of nature and the breaking of the chain of sacredness with God through tradition. The second decade of the 21st century shows that this disconnection and decadence can be re-woven through tourism. This research will explore the statement: what kind of tourism model can then intertwine humans' disconnection from themselves, nature and God? The result is that in the ecotourism and religious tourism models there is a possibility of a harmonious mutualism symbiosis. Specifically in this study, the authors found that ecotourism (Trigonasantri Garden) and religious tourism objects (Petilasan Linggabuana) have a fundamental component—traditionally—relationship between humans, nature and God.

Abstract

Postcolonialism is a branch of the cultural studies that focuses on socio-cultural analysis, including signs and languages. Colonialism had clear implications in the actions of postcolonial society. Homi K. Bhabha found identification that in postcolonialism there emerged what he called as hybridity. Hybridity is a cross-culture (both intrinsic and extrinsic) that appears in society in many forms, one of which is language and attitude. This research will review Salman Rushdie's Midnight’s Children novel to reveal which aspects are hybridities. As a methodological tool, the authors use descriptive analysis (intrinsic-extrinsic). In this study, the authors found a large number of hybridity identifications in the novel Midnight’s Children. Especially in the aspects of identity (especially the formation of the subject), language, and inner struggle of characters in the novel. AbstrakPoskolonialisme merupakan cabang kajian studi budaya yang berfokus pada analisis sosiokultural, termasuk tanda-tanda dan bahasa.
